The UCSRN consists of two committees, both organize events and meets regurarly to discuss matters concerning all members. These committees are the foundation of the UCSRN as they are the main contact point with members. Both committees organize events throughout the year. Academic Committee

The Academic Committee consists of ten Academic Representatives from the member UCs of the UCSRN. This organ of the UCSRN focusses on the academic side. They update the UC Database yearly, organize academic events and strives to maintain the honours level of education. For the academic year 2021–2022, the Academic Committee is composed of the following members:

Their goals are:

  • Use the Academic Committee as a platform to exchange best practices.
  • Ensure that all University Colleges have the equal opportunity to be involved in organising academic events.
  • Evaluate budget proposals for academic events while ensuring that this budget is used fairly and to its fullest potential.
  • Strive to provide information to incoming, current and outgoing students.
  • Increase the visibility of the UCSRN by promoting the academic tools offered to students.

Social Committee

The Social Committee consists of nine Social Representatives from the member UCs of the UCSRN. They organize social events for members of the UCSRN, update the committee database and foster cooperation between members. For the academic year 2021–2022, the Social Committee is composed of the following members:

Their goals are:

  • Raise awareness of its functions and the UCSRN’s amongst UC students.
  • Establish and foster inter-UC connections.
  • Fairly and transparently represent UC students.
